接地网接地电阻测量新方法的研究

摘    要:电位降法是接地网接地电阻的测量的基本方法,但是对某些地理环境比较特殊的接地网,采用电位降法将遇到很大的困难.针对此问题,在现有接地电阻测量的基础上,提出一种新的接地网接地电阻测量方法.该方法放线距离短、易于实现,采用修正方程式修正测量结果的方法,降低了误差.最后通过分析现场试验的结果,验证了该方法的可行性,并总结了该方法的应用条件.

Research on New Measuring Method to the Earth Resistance of Grounding

Abstract:Fall-of-potential method is a basic method to measure the earth resistance of grounding network, but it will encounter great difficulties when the geographical environment at the grounding network is very unusual. This paper proposes a new earth resistance measuring method based on current earth resistance measuring methods. The method doesn't need a long wire laying, thus it is easy to be realized. The adopted correction equations can amend the measured results and reduce errors. The feasibility of this method is verified by analysis of the field test results, and the application conditions of the method are summarized.
